Explorando el comercio electrónico sin cabeza
Publicado: 2019-10-29El comercio electrónico está ganando más terreno en el mercado, y los sistemas de administración de contenido existentes están trabajando arduamente para mantenerse al día con las demandas que les imponen sus usuarios expertos en tecnología. No importa qué CMS esté utilizando para su tienda en línea, puede ser un desafío mantenerse al día con las aplicaciones y los puntos de contacto que cambian rápidamente y que su mercado potencial puede utilizar. Aquí es donde el comercio electrónico sin cabeza puede intervenir. Expliquemos cómo.
¿Qué es el comercio electrónico sin cabeza?
Una plataforma de comercio electrónico tiene un front-end que los usuarios pueden ver y un back-end donde se administra la propia plataforma. Las prioridades del front-end radican en brindar a los usuarios una experiencia atractiva, relevante y emocionante a lo largo de diferentes viajes de usuario y acciones de compra. También puede leer más sobre cómo el diseño de la página de su producto influye en las decisiones del comprador, lo que toca muchos de los aspectos importantes del diseño de la interfaz de usuario que impactan en la buena UX.
Si bien el back-end puede permanecer relativamente estático, UX coloca requisitos en el front-end que exigen flexibilidad. A veces, el back-end puede retrasar el front-end porque generalmente se construyen con la misma arquitectura.
El comercio electrónico sin cabeza es una forma de evitar este problema. Al construir su back-end estable sin un front-end o 'cabezal', puede desarrollar un sistema diferente para que se ejecute su front-end. Este desacoplamiento proporciona independencia para ambos extremos y se puede optimizar sin tener que preocuparse por el código compartido que lucha por manejarlo.
El término 'sin cabeza' es un poco inapropiado. Todavía tendrá una cabeza, pero será libre de evolucionar y adaptarse, mientras que el back-end puede seguir siendo confiable y adecuado a su estilo de gestión. La diferencia es que la cabeza ahora debe desarrollarse por separado y ahora tendrá dos sistemas en lugar de uno.
En pocas palabras: el comercio electrónico sin cabeza desacopla el front-end y el back-end de una plataforma de comercio electrónico. Esto permite que ambos se ejecuten de manera eficiente y óptima para sus propósitos específicos.
¿Cómo funciona el comercio electrónico sin cabeza?

Al igual que Nearly-Headless-Nick aquí, el comercio electrónico sin cabeza tiene su cabeza coexistiendo felizmente con su cuerpo de back-end. Para garantizar que la independencia, que es la fortaleza del comercio electrónico sin cabeza, no conduzca a una desconexión fatal, contamos con interfaces de programación de aplicaciones (API).
Las API permiten que diferentes sistemas se comuniquen entre sí. Cuando un usuario realiza una compra utilizando su hermoso y optimizado front-end, la API procesa los datos que componen la transacción y los convierte en datos que su confiable back-end puede reconocer y usar. Actúan como intermediarios entre cualquier punto de contacto con el que interactúe su usuario y la arquitectura subyacente de su tienda.
Entonces, el comercio electrónico sin cabeza implica configurar dos sistemas separados: uno para su front-end y otro para su back-end, y vincularlos con API. Sencillo, ¿verdad?
Equilibrando la cabeza: los desafíos del comercio electrónico sin cabeza
El viejo dicho "si suena demasiado bueno para ser verdad, probablemente lo sea" definitivamente se aplica aquí. Por ahora.
Los sistemas de arquitectura unificada como Shopify le brindan una solución única para todos, con plantillas para adaptar y personalizar el sitio a su gusto. Debido a que el sitio no está creado a medida desde cero, existen algunas restricciones menores que podría enfrentar, pero aún está utilizando un sistema que está listo para usar y construir, ¡con soporte técnico 24/7 a su alcance!
Los sistemas sin cabeza, por otro lado, requieren que usted desarrolle sus propios sistemas especializados. Ya sea que esté comenzando o sea un jugador establecido en la escena del comercio electrónico, la conversión a sistemas sin cabeza no será un movimiento sencillo.
1. Tiempo y costo de desarrollo
El problema más obvio aquí es que desarrollar dos sistemas diferentes requerirá tiempo, dinero y experiencia. Si bien las plataformas de CMS listas para usar, como Shopify, tienen costos continuos, esos costos incluyen la tranquilidad de tener acceso a sistemas probados con el desarrollo, las pruebas y el soporte manejados por usted.
Incluso desarrollar un solo sistema desde cero probablemente sería más barato, ya que implica menos tiempo y pruebas. Los empresarios tampoco son necesariamente desarrolladores, por lo que establecer su propio equipo de desarrollo interno para manejar sus sistemas especializados y proporcionar desarrollo y soporte continuos será costoso, y doblemente si tiene front-end y back-end separados.
2. Presentación, SEO y Marketing
Su front-end es extremadamente importante. La forma en que diseña y codifica el encabezado de su sitio a menudo es la diferencia entre el éxito y el fracaso en la era digital. Los usuarios emitirán juicios instantáneos en función de las apariencias, o se trasladarán a otros sitios debido a la frustración con los elementos de UX torpes, sin importar cuán bueno sea su producto o servicio.
Al mismo tiempo, su interfaz también es la cara que presenta a Google y debe diseñarse teniendo en cuenta la optimización de motores de búsqueda. Los front-end proporcionados en sistemas como Shopify y diseñados por nuestro propio equipo se basan en la experiencia y los conocimientos para ayudarlo a hacerse notar. Si elige diseñar el suyo propio, puede agregar los costos de esta intrincada optimización y todas las estrategias que surgen a partir de entonces a sus costos de desarrollo y funcionamiento que ya se están disparando.
Si no tiene la experiencia para equilibrar la estética con la funcionalidad, entonces no podrá optimizar su front-end. Esto significa que las promesas de optimización del comercio electrónico sin cabeza simplemente no se materializarán.

3. Sostenibilidad, Crecimiento y Evolución
El potencial de adaptación y crecimiento que conlleva tener un front-end separado también tiene un precio. El desarrollo continuo para hacer uso de nuevas oportunidades y aprovechar las nuevas tendencias significará que sus actualizaciones deberán implementarse con mayor frecuencia y personalizarse tanto para sus sistemas particulares como para las API.
Si bien los sistemas sin cabeza permiten que el front-end se integre en más puntos de contacto, cada integración tendrá su propia aplicación particular que deberá tener en cuenta. Las API pueden ayudarlo aquí, pero aún estarán limitadas por lo que su sistema es capaz de hacer. Tienes más espacio para adaptarte, pero esa adaptación se vuelve más compleja con los sistemas sin cabeza. Esto afectará los costos a largo plazo y la viabilidad de su plataforma, para bien o para mal.
Los beneficios de estar (casi) sin cabeza
¡Sin embargo, no queremos sonar como profetas de la fatalidad! El comercio electrónico sin cabeza brinda oportunidades que un emprendedor ingenioso puede aprovechar con seguridad.
Como con cualquier aplicación de tecnología a los mercados, tiene dolores de crecimiento. Pero los sistemas sin cabeza pueden permitirle hacer algunas cosas que otras plataformas aún no pueden hacer. Irónicamente, están relacionados con los desafíos que mencionamos anteriormente. Los desafíos y las oportunidades a menudo van de la mano, ¡especialmente en el mundo de alto octanaje del comercio electrónico!
1. Libertad de desarrollo
Si bien el comercio sin cabeza puede aumentar bastante los costos, la libertad que conlleva el desarrollo de sistemas independientes no es nada de lo que burlarse. Si las API pueden mantenerse al día y sabe lo que está haciendo, las plataformas autónomas le permiten crear una tienda que se ajuste con mayor precisión a su visión.
Puede crear una UX única, dándole a su sitio de comercio electrónico su propia identidad que lo distingue. También puede idear formas únicas y eficientes de administrar su back-end, lo que le da una ventaja sobre sus competidores.
2. Competitividad
Ser capaz de adaptar rápida y radicalmente sus front-end y back-end para aprovechar las oportunidades que se abren en el mercado sin verse frenado por las limitaciones de las plataformas CMS establecidas le brindará una ventaja competitiva. Sin embargo, eso es solo si tiene los recursos y el conocimiento para capitalizar esas oportunidades. Esto es difícil de hacer por su cuenta si recién está comenzando, y si no obtiene la ayuda de expertos en el campo, la complejidad del desarrollo significa que incluso un sitio establecido puede tener problemas.
3. Expansión de acceso a la plataforma
Posiblemente, lo más emocionante del comercio electrónico sin cabeza es cómo puede liberar su front-end para integrarlo en el Internet de las cosas. Esto le brinda la posibilidad de expandir exponencialmente su contacto con su base de usuarios, ya que puede proporcionar acceso a su tienda en cualquier cosa, desde un refrigerador hasta un reloj inteligente.
Una forma en que esto sucede es con las aplicaciones web progresivas. Los PWA permiten una funcionalidad similar a la de una aplicación en una variedad de plataformas, mediante el uso de complementos y la codificación nativa de la mayoría de los navegadores. Junto con las API, esto podría extender su cobertura a una lista cada vez mayor de plataformas, al tiempo que conserva su experiencia de usuario única.
El elefante en la habitación es su dependencia de las API. Si las API aún no pueden cerrar la brecha, entonces usted tampoco.
Shopify sin cabeza
Debido a la naturaleza del comercio electrónico sin cabeza, gran parte de la funcionalidad en la que confían los propietarios de sitios de Shopify simplemente no estará disponible. Esto se relaciona principalmente con el editor de temas. Por ejemplo, usted no:
- Tener acceso a las aplicaciones Shopify Plug and Play.
- Ser capaz de obtener una vista previa de los temas.
- Tener acceso a cuentas nativas.
- Ser capaz de editar y ver sin problemas (también conocido como lo que ves es lo que obtienes o edición WYSIWYG)
La integración de API tampoco va a ser fácil, dependiendo de cuántos planee incorporar y cuánto vaya a alejar su interfaz de las plantillas de plataforma aceptadas.
Pero recuerda, Shopify (como las principales plataformas de CMS para el comercio electrónico), no ha sido ciego ante el potencial del comercio electrónico sin cabeza. Shopify Plus permite el desarrollo y el diseño sin cabeza, por lo que puede confiar en el historial comprobado de Shopify mientras explora las posibilidades que abre este nuevo enfoque. Entonces, si te sientes aventurero y quieres abordar el comercio electrónico sin cabeza, ¡sabemos cómo hacerlo por ti!
¿Deberías perder la cabeza?
El comercio electrónico sin cabeza es un fenómeno nuevo, y todavía está batiendo sus alas frenéticamente después de haber sido expulsado del nido de desarrolladores. Puede ayudar a que su negocio se dispare con sus impresionantes capacidades. También puede arrastrarlo hacia abajo con su complejidad y costos. Hasta que haya madurado y se vuelva más simple y económico de desarrollar y mantener, asumirá un riesgo que podría ser demasiado grande en este momento.
Los costos del desarrollo sin cabeza serán difíciles de cubrir para una nueva empresa, y las empresas establecidas pueden tener dificultades para hacer la transición entre plataformas sin perder gran parte de lo que las hizo funcionar en primer lugar.
Las plataformas de comercio electrónico tradicionales tienen mucho que ofrecer, y proveedores como Shopify están ampliando los límites de lo que pueden hacer sus plataformas al tiempo que simplifican mucho el uso de las revoluciones en conectividad que estamos experimentando.
Si desea comenzar su viaje en el comercio electrónico, ¡permítanos construir su tienda para usted! Analizaremos todos sus requisitos y lo guiaremos a la mejor solución para su negocio, sin cabeza o sin ella. Brindamos la mejor combinación de flexibilidad y confiabilidad disponible en el mercado y nos esforzamos por poner su éxito primero.
